Alfred A. Strauss

Strauss played football and baseball at Washington. He later became instrumental in recruiting players for his alma mater and a also became a cancer specialist. The Alfred A. Strauss surgical lecture has been held annually at the UW School of Medicine since 1950.

Birth and Death Dates:
b. 1883 - d. unknown

Career Highlights:
Strauss made the varsity football team at the University of Washington in 1900 as a freshman guard. He then made the switch to halfback and helped lead Washington to undefeated seasons in 1902 and 1903; he was named All-Conference both seasons. In 1981, Strauss was inducted into the University of Washington Athletics Hall of Fame.

Origin:
Germany

Career Dates:
Strauss played for the University of Washington from 1900-1903.
